What are Lag Screws?

Lag screws, also known as lag bolts, are large, heavy-duty wood screws typically used for joining heavy timbers, beams, or other structural components. Unlike standard wood screws, lag screws feature a coarse, aggressive thread and a larger diameter, providing superior holding power and resistance to withdrawal. They are often used in applications where significant strength and durability are paramount. They are commonly made from steel or sometimes stainless steel for superior corrosion resistance, and are driven in using a drill and driver, often requiring a pilot hole to prevent wood splitting.

Types of Lag Screws

Material

Lag screws are available in various materials, each with its own advantages and disadvantages. Steel lag screws are the most common and offer excellent strength and affordability. However, they are prone to rust in humid environments. Stainless steel lag screws are significantly more expensive but offer superior corrosion resistance making them ideal for outdoor or damp applications. Consider the specific environment and required lifespan when choosing your material.

Choosing the Right Lag Screw for Your Project

Selecting the correct lag screw involves considering several factors: material thickness, wood type, application requirements, and environmental conditions. Using an inappropriate lag screw can lead to structural failure, so accurate selection is essential.

Material Thickness

The length of the lag screw should extend sufficiently through the connected pieces of wood to ensure adequate grip. Consult manufacturer specifications or use a lag screw length calculator for accurate estimations. Too short a screw will lack adequate holding power while too long might cause damage or penetrate into another component.

Wood Type

Hardwoods generally require larger diameter lag screws or a pilot hole to prevent splitting. Softer woods tend to be less susceptible to splitting but still need appropriate screw size selection for secure fastening. The type of wood impacts the holding power of the screw.

Installation Best Practices

Proper installation is crucial for ensuring the longevity and effectiveness of your lag screw connections. Always pre-drill a pilot hole, particularly in hardwood to reduce the risk of splitting the wood. A countersink bit can be used to create a recessed hole for the screw head to sit flush, if required.
